George T. Stagg is a limited-production bourbon whiskey distributed by Buffalo Trace Distillery, as part of the distillery's "Antique Collection " series. It is a high proof uncut and unfiltered bourbon, aged for approximately 15 years. It has been distributed only once a year in the fall, but in 2005 a second spring release was added. It is rare to find outside the U.S., but some is distributed in other major cities. The whiskey has been highly awarded in many spirit ratings competitions and has won best rankings over years in Jim Murrays "Whisky Bible". The San Francisco World Spirits Competition, for example, awarded two gold and two double gold medals to the bourbon between 2005 and 2009.[1]
Year/Information | Proof | % ABV |
---|---|---|
2002 | 137.6 | 68.8 |
2003 | 142.7 | 71.35 |
2004 | 129 | 64.5 |
Spring 2005 Lot A: Kentucky | 130.9 | 65.45 |
Spring 2005 Lot B: Non-Kentucky release | 131.8 | 65.9 |
Fall 2005 | 141.2 | 70.6 |
2006 | 140.6 | 70.3 |
2007 | 144.8 | 72.4 |
2008 | 141.8 | 70.9 |
2009 | 141.4 | 70.7 |
2010 | 143.0 | 71.5 |
2011 | 142.6 | 71.3 |
